Ergonomic Principles for Stackers and Warehouse Organization

Ergonomic Principles for Stackers and Warehouse Organization

Warehouse organization and material handling processes in businesses are extremely important for the health and safety of employees. A good warehouse layout and ergonomic approach enables workers to do their jobs more efficiently, prevents accidents and injuries and improves overall workplace performance. Here are the ergonomic principles you should consider for stackers and warehouse organization:

 

Organizing Workstations: Convenient workstations should be provided for operators working with stackers. Workstations should support operators to work in comfortable and correct positions, and the work area should be organized and clean. Features such as ergonomically designed seats, foot rests and ergonomic controls increase operator comfort and work efficiency.

 

Height Adjustability: Height adjustability is important when working with stackers. The ability of operators to adjust the working surface and seat height according to their needs ensures the creation of an ergonomic working environment. In this way, the spinal health of the operators is protected and work performance is increased.

 

Correct Positioning of the Load: It is important that the loads to be transported with stackers are positioned correctly. Placing heavy loads close to the ground and keeping the height at an appropriate level prevents operators from overexerting themselves. You can also use height-adjustable racking systems and warehouse organization solutions to keep loads easily accessible and safely stored.

 

Signage and Wayfinding: Proper marking and routing of paths and areas within the warehouse increases operational efficiency and prevents accidents. Clear and understandable markings should be in place to ensure that operators follow the correct paths when working with stackers. It is also important to mark important points such as emergency exits, fire extinguishing equipment, etc.

 

Training and Awareness: Operators who will work with stackers need to be trained and aware. Operators should be trained on ergonomic working principles, correct working techniques, load handling and placement methods. It is also important to raise awareness about ergonomics in the workplace and encourage employees to apply ergonomic principles.

 

Warehouse organization and stacker use in accordance with ergonomic principles are of great importance for workplace safety, employee health and work efficiency. Paying attention to ergonomics in your business will increase employee satisfaction and make your business operations more efficient and effective.
